Love is best shared at ASK Italian this February

by | Feb 12, 2026 | Bluewater, Dartford News

ASK Italian is celebrating Valentine’s Day and Galentine’s Day with a new set menu featuring limited edition sharing specials, designed for generous, memorable moments around the table this February.

Available now until 15th February, the Valentine’s Set Menu offers diners the choice of two for £24.95 or three courses for £29.95. Bringing together ASK favourites with exclusive seasonal dishes created especially for the occasion, it’s designed to suit everything from romantic date nights to relaxed catch-ups with friends.

Limited time only Valentine’s Day specials are perfect for sharing and available as part of the set menu or on their own:

  • The Antipasti Feaster -a shareable pizzetta loaded with a whole burrata, air-dried coppa ham and prosciutto, roasted artichokes and slow-roasted tomatoes.
  • Truffle & Prosciutto Risotto – a creamy truffle mascarpone risotto with prosciutto, finished with crispy riserva cheese & prosciutto shards.
  • ‘Nduja Pollo Piccante Pizza – fiery ’Nduja and spicy torn chicken with fresh red chillies on the new 14 inch Pizza A Mano base, finished with a drizzle of hot honey, creamy stracciatella and fresh basil.
  • Chocolate Fonduta Sharer – served with strawberries, bomboloni doughnuts and more to dip into the melted velvety chocolate.
  • Chocolate Strawberry Sundae – the perfect combo of chocolate brownie pieces, chocolate gelato and sweet strawberries, drizzled with warm chocolate sauce and finished with a crispy wafer.

Diners can choose between these limited edition specials, as well as a selection of ASK Italian favourite starters, mains and deserts, like the Slow-Cooked Beef Parppadelle, cooked slowly with red wine and Sunblush tomatoes, or the classic Tiramisu, served with a mix of Baileys and espresso to pour over.

Alongside Valentine’s Day, ASK Italian is also encouraging groups to celebrate Galentine’s Day, putting friendship at the heart of the occasion with dishes that are easy to share, order generously and enjoy together without formality.

The set menu is available in restaurant only, for a limited time in February, across ASK Italian restaurants nationwide. Diners who sign up to the ASK Perks Rewards App can also get 10% off the set menu.
